What are some common challenges faced by professionals working with Shell Scripting in a team environment?

One common challenge is ensuring that shell scripts are readable and maintainable by all team members, especially as scripts grow in complexity. Differences in Unix/Linux distributions and shell versions can also cause compatibility issues, making thorough testing important. Additionally, collaborating on scripts often requires consistent documentation and adherence to coding standards to prevent errors and facilitate troubleshooting. Effective communication with colleagues, particularly system administrators and developers, is essential for integrating scripts into broader workflows.

What is shell scripting?

Shell scripting is the process of writing a series of commands for a Unix or Linux shell to automate tasks. These scripts can execute commands, manipulate files, and perform complex operations, making repetitive tasks more efficient. Shell scripts are commonly used for system administration, data processing, and software development tasks. They are written in languages such as Bash, Sh, or other shell interpreters and can significantly enhance productivity by automating routine processes.

What is the difference between Shell Scripting vs Linux System Administrator?

AspectShell ScriptingLinux System Administrator
Primary FocusWriting scripts to automate tasksManaging and maintaining Linux systems
Skills RequiredShell scripting, basic Linux commandsLinux administration, networking, security
Work EnvironmentDeveloping scripts on Linux/Unix systemsOverseeing entire Linux infrastructure
CertificationsNone specific, scripting knowledge preferredCompTIA Linux+, RHCSA

Shell Scripting involves creating scripts to automate tasks within Linux or Unix environments, focusing on scripting skills. Linux System Administrators manage and maintain Linux systems, requiring broader knowledge of system management, security, and networking. While Shell Scripting is a component of a Linux SysAdmin's toolkit, the roles differ in scope and responsibilities.
